In this episode of the Make It Personal Podcast, host Mark Zagurski takes a lighthearted but impactful look at a growing financial trap many of us fall into: subscription creep. With humor, a nod to classic Gen X TV, and real-world data, Mark explores how small, recurring charges, whether for streaming services, news sites, or monthly deliveries, quietly drain your wallet over time. According to recent studies, the average American spends over $200 a month on subscriptions, often underestimating by $100 or more.

Mark connects this to the broader theme of personal finance, reminding listeners that financial discipline starts with awareness. He shares simple, actionable strategies for auditing your subscriptions, canceling unused services, and reallocating that money toward your long-term goals. Highlighting insights from Dr. Benjamin Hardy’s Be Your Future Self Now and Atomic Habits by James Clear, Mark emphasizes that small daily decisions, like canceling an unused $10 subscription, can snowball into significant financial gains.

Key takeaways:

  • Subscription creep is a real financial drain, most people underestimate what they’re spending by a wide margin.

  • Averages show Americans spend $219/month on subscriptions; small changes can add up to big savings.

  • Regularly auditing your subscriptions can free up funds for saving, investing, or paying down debt.

  • Apps like Rocket Money can help identify hidden subscriptions (though manual reviews are still key).

  • The principle of “1% better every day” applies: simple steps like swapping out a daily coffee purchase can build long-term wealth.

  • Canceling unused subscriptions and redirecting those savings can be a simple first step toward achieving your bigger financial goals.
